Petition for Idle Conservation Area

December 21, 2006 12:05 PM
Idle Village Green

Idle Village Green. Copyright G Beacher

Residents in Idle have presented a petition to local ward councillor Jeanette Sunderland ( Lib Dem, Idle and Thackley ) about the failure of the Council to protect the conservation area in the village.

Councillor Sunderland said,

" We believe that Idle is an important part of our local and national heritage which must be protected. The village has been given conservation area status which should offer it some protection.

However, the Council's failure to clamp down on poorly conserved shops, illegal signs and construction, means that it makes little difference. Some residents and businesses are working very hard to keep their properties in a good state of repair but others just don't seem to care.

" I am bringing together local people to join forces and put pressure on the council to do its job and tackle these nuisance properties.

The Council is looking at other possible conservation areas in order to meet a government target. This is absolutely ridiculous when it cannot even manage the existing ones. I have asked for a detailed report to be taken to the next meeting of the Bradford North Area Committee detailing the action the Council is going to take."
